Kwik Stop is a story about an average Joe named Johnny (Michael Gilio) who has a boring day job at a copy centre in Chicago. He dreams of becoming a writer but can't seem to find the motivation or direction to do so. Johnny's life takes a sudden turn when he meets a free-spirited girl named Simone (Lara Phillips) at a gas station, the Kwik Stop of the title. Simone is on her way to California to start a new life but her car breaks down, leaving her stranded.

Johnny and Simone are from two different worlds. Johnny is a thirty-something, disillusioned man with little ambition, while Simone is a free-spirited youngster with an overbearing mother. They are both broken and looking for something, perhaps unaware that they are searching for each other. They spend a few days in the city, hanging out and enjoying each other's company. They also share their deepest fears and insecurities. Johnny confesses his desire to become a writer, while Simone reveals the trauma she experienced with her abusive father.

The film does not follow a typical narrative structure, but rather captures moments of introspection, sometimes in silence or with voice-overs. The cinematography is subdued and realistic, with handheld cameras and muted colours that enhance the film's introspective tone. The pacing is slow, but it fits the characters' mood and emotional states.

The film is also littered with small but memorable supporting characters, like a chain-smoking, food-hoarding co-worker of Johnny's (Rich Komenich) or an old man who tells Simone a story about a bird that can never be truly free. These characters add texture to the film's environment and reinforce the idea that no one is ever truly alone.

As Johnny and Simone begin to get closer, they grapple with their own personal demons, such as fear of rejection, fear of failure, and fear of the unknown. They also face opposition from outside forces, such as Simone's mother, who disapproves of her lifestyle and Johnny's boss, who wants him to take on more responsibility. Despite these obstacles, they persist in their desire to connect with each other.

Kwik Stop is a film that explores the importance of human connection and self-discovery. It is a character study that depicts two people searching for something meaningful, and finding it in each other. The film is not a fairy tale romance nor a depressing drama. It is a realistic portrayal of two ordinary people caught in the tumultuous journey called life, discovering that they each have something to offer the other.

Overall, Kwik Stop is a beautifully understated indie movie that didn't receive the attention it deserved upon its release. Its quiet power lies in its honest portrayal of human emotions and the beauty of fleeting moments of connection. It's a film that will stay with you long after you've departed from the Kwik Stop.

Kwik Stop is a 2001 drama with a runtime of 1 hour and 51 minutes. It has received moderate reviews from critics and viewers, who have given it an IMDb score of 6.7 and a MetaScore of 62.
